Reimagining Mental Health Support for U.S. Police Officers

The demanding profession of law enforcement takes a significant impact on officers’ mental well-being, yet traditional support systems often prove insufficient. A critical reimagining is needed, moving beyond reactive crisis response to proactive, preventative care. This includes expanding access to confidential counseling assistance, fostering a culture of openness where seeking help is encouraged, and integrating peer-to-peer support networks to address the unique stressors inherent in police work. Ultimately, investing in the mental resilience of officers isn't simply a matter of individual benefit; it’s a crucial component for improving public safety and bolstering the credibility of law enforcement itself.
